Due to their daily use, keyboards are susceptible to wear and tear. They also tend to collect hair, dust, and food which can cause them to malfunction. Cleaning your keyboard can help get rid of these particles and extend the life of your Keyboard.

First, turn off your computer and then disconnect the keyboard if possible. This will prevent you from typing accidental commands while using the keyboard. Next, find a clear space in which you can place all the keys. This will make it much easier to reattach the keys when you are done.

If you don't own an instrument to remove keycaps Try using the butter knife or flathead screwdriver. You can also improvise by making a paperclip into an "U" shape and then bending the ends so that it can hook under the key. Once you've removed the keycap, wash it off and wipe the switcheswitch clean.

You can also clean the stems of keys which are the small towers or clips that stick out from the faceplate of each key. Use a cotton swab that has been dipped in isopropyl alcohol to wipe off any debris that may be on the faceplate. Avoid getting any alcohol on the printed part of the key since it may damage it.

Reattach the key after washing it. Start with the top left corner, and work your way down the rows one key at a time. If you're using a fresh keycap, make sure you align it with the keyswitch and press down equally on all sides to snap it in the right position.

Pay attention to the keys that are larger like the enter and space bars when you replace the keycap. They're attached to a support bar made of steel that can be easily damaged If you're not careful. After you've put all the keycaps back on the keyboard and tested the keys by pressing them down. If the keycap is reattached you should hear a clicking sound and feel it pressing down. If you don't, you may have to try reattaching it again or take it to an expert.

Before you start anything, make sure to close down your computer and unplug it if necessary. It's also important to keep yourself grounded, as the last thing you want is to damage delicate electronic components by generating static electricity.

Begin by wiping the keys and their surroundings using a lint-free cloth. Make sure to wring it out thoroughly to ensure there is no moisture between the keys. Use a mild cleaning solution as stronger cleaners can cause damage to the plastic.

Use a cotton swab dipped in isopropyl (rubbing) alcohol to clean the edges of the key. Be careful not to spill any of the alcohol on the print because this could cause discoloration or even strip the lettering from your keys.

You can also purchase an electronic cleaning brush at the general retailer. This will help you get rid of stubborn dirt and other debris. There are a variety of products available in an emulsifying gel consistency which can be laid down over your keyboard and peeled off to remove any loose debris between your keys.
